Tennessee Valley Railroad's Annual Halloween Adventure Schedule Is Set

  • Monday, September 15, 2014
The Tennessee Valley Railroad Museum has announced its schedule for the family friendly Halloween Eerie Express Funhouse.  The 6th annual Eerie Express Funhouse is an hour and a half Fall experience leaving from Grand Junction Depot at 4119 Cromwell Road in Chattanooga.
 
The event features include a "pick your own pumpkin patch" and petting zoo, a train excursion through tunnels and over bridges, storytelling, tour through the gentle thrills Eerie Express Fun House, hot cider, black light mini golf, games, temporary tattoos, coloring pages, ride back to Grand Junction, and a bag of treats for the children.
The Funhouse is a 20-room, 2,000 square foot Halloween treat.
 
"The Eerie Express is a family favorite during the Fall season, here at TVRM," said Steve Freer, spokesperson.  "We love to see all the families with their children and grandchildren join us for a wonderful time here in our Funhouse", he added.
 
The Halloween Eerie Express will be running on Oct. 10, 11, 17, 18, 24 and  25, and train departure times are nightly 5:45 p.m. and 7:45 p.m.  "The Eerie Express is a seasonal favorite and a typical sellout, so advance ticket purchase is highly recommended," officials said.  All tickets are $22 and can be purchased online by visiting tvrail.com or by calling 423-894-8028.
